Understanding the Role of Portable Benchtop Spectrophotometers in LIMS Integration
Portable Benchtop Spectrophotometers are essential tools in laboratories, offering precise color measurement and analysis across various industries, such as plastics, textiles, and ceramics. When integrated with a LIMS, these devices enable seamless data management, allowing laboratories to store, track, and analyze results efficiently. The connection ensures that data captured during measurements is automatically logged into the LIMS, reducing human error and improving traceability.

Key Connectivity Protocols for Integration
Successful integration of Portable Benchtop Spectrophotometers with LIMS requires understanding key connectivity protocols. Common protocols include:
- HL7: Facilitates health information exchange between devices.
- ASTM: Provides guidelines for data formatting and exchange.
- REST: A flexible protocol for data communication over the web.
- Middleware Solutions: Bridging software that connects devices to LIMS.

Common Mistakes and How to Avoid Them
When integrating Portable Benchtop Spectrophotometers with LIMS, several common mistakes can arise:
- Neglecting Data Validation: Always validate data post-integration to ensure accuracy.
- Inadequate Training: Ensure all staff are trained to operate both the spectrophotometer and the LIMS effectively.
- Ignoring Compatibility: Verify that the chosen spectrophotometer model supports the desired integration protocols before purchase.
